12. Ammonia gas is diffusing through N2 under steady-state conditions with N2 nondiffusing since its insoluble in one boundary. The total pressure is 1.013 x 10* Pa and the temperature is 298 k. The partial pressure of NH3 at one point is 1.333 Pa and at the other point 20 mm away it is 6.666 x 10³ Pa. The DAB for the mixture at 1.013 x 105 Pa and 298 K is2.30 x 105 m²/s. a) Calculate the flux of NH3 in kg mol/s.m?. b) Do the same as (a) but assume that N2 also diffuses; i.e., both boundaries are permeable to both gases and the flux is equimolar counterdiffusion. In which case is the flux greater?
